_ABSTRACT MEMBERS_: to be implemented by a subclass
asCompilationUnits
compile
defaultTypes
getName
scalaTreehugger
toolName
toolShortDescription
_CONCRETE MEMBERS_: implementations to be inherited by a subclass
fileExt
getFilePath
getLocalSubtypes
getJavaEnumCompilationUnit
getScalaCompilationUnit
isEnum
registerTypes
renameEnum
RESERVED_WORDS
writeToFile
Parent to all ouput formats
_ABSTRACT MEMBERS_: to be implemented by a subclass asCompilationUnits compile defaultTypes getName scalaTreehugger toolName toolShortDescription
_CONCRETE MEMBERS_: implementations to be inherited by a subclass fileExt getFilePath getLocalSubtypes getJavaEnumCompilationUnit getScalaCompilationUnit isEnum registerTypes renameEnum RESERVED_WORDS writeToFile